Why High Color Rendering Index Matters for Young Eyes
The Color Rendering Index (CRI) measures how accurately a light source reveals the true colors of objects compared to natural daylight. For a child developing foundational skills, high CRI is vital because it reduces the cognitive effort required to interpret visual information. A lower CRI can make text appear washed out, leading to faster fatigue during reading and writing tasks.
- Age 5–7: High CRI helps with color recognition in drawing and early letter formation.
- Age 8–10: It aids in reading complex charts and maps in science and geography assignments.
- Age 11–14: It is essential for precision in subjects like fine arts, drafting, and complex chemistry diagrams.
Always look for a CRI rating of 90 or higher to ensure the best visual environment for learning. This small specification change significantly impacts the quality of the student’s daily experience.
Kelvins and Lumens: Finding the Best Light for Homework
Understanding the relationship between Kelvins (K) and Lumens (lm) is essential for setting up an efficient study space. Kelvins measure the color temperature of the light, while Lumens determine the brightness. For a study area, aim for a Kelvin range of 3000K to 4000K, which provides a clean, alert, yet comfortable light.
Lumens should be adjusted based on the size of the desk and the specific task at hand. A range of 450 to 800 lumens is generally sufficient for most desk lamps used for homework.
- Under 3000K: Best for relaxation and pre-sleep reading.
- 3000K–4000K: Ideal for general study and sustained focus.
- Above 5000K: Typically too harsh and blue for home study, better suited for garages or workshops.

Setting Up an Ergonomic Study Space to Prevent Strain
Lighting is only one component of a larger ergonomic system that keeps a student physically comfortable while working. The position of the lamp matters as much as the bulb; it should be placed to the side of the student’s dominant hand to prevent shadows from falling directly onto the writing surface. This simple adjustment prevents the student from hunching or shifting their body into awkward positions to see their work.
Additionally, consider the height of the desk and chair relative to the student’s current growth spurt. An adjustable chair and a clutter-free surface encourage good posture, which in turn reduces physical tension that leads to headaches.
